Every image passing through the Quillgate ingest tier must have GPS, serial, and timestamp tags stripped before it reaches object storage. If the scrub-worker queue backs up, check the Harrowby sidecar first; it commonly stalls on malformed HEIC headers. Restart the sidecar, then replay the dead-letter queue in batches of 500. Never bypass the scrubber, even under incident pressure — raw images must not land in the public bucket. After replay completes, confirm the worker reports the current build identifier below.

build token for kajog-baguf: htk14_e43bf70f92bbf6

## Step 4: Cut over the counter service

Stop the legacy Tallygate daemon at Ostermark Stadium before starting the new counter, or both will claim the pulse stream and double-count. Verify the new service reports zero gates in error state, then replay the last hour of pulses. Apply the configuration values listed below before restart.

service settings:
[gilok]
host = gilok.zemvarstack.internal
user = gilok_svc
database = gilok_prod

**Q: The lifts are out again this weekend — how does the night shift get between floors?** Lift maintenance at Dunmorrow Tower runs most weekends, typically Saturday 23:00 through Sunday 06:00. During that window, use stairwell B only; stairwell A is alarmed overnight. Prop no doors. Goods must wait until lifts return — do not carry trolleys on the stairs. Radio the duty supervisor if someone is stranded on an upper floor. Stairwell B's landing doors lock from the inside; open them with the code below.

door code, tajof-kageg: bdg-QVDCE-3

Welcome aboard! Before you can push builds of the Crashlume pipeline, you'll need to register the symbol uploader with our Fenwick CI runner. Pull the latest `crashlume-deploy` branch, run the bootstrap script, and confirm the dSYM bucket mounts cleanly. Once that passes, the uploader needs to sign each crash bundle before shipping it upstream. Use the signing key below for that step.

deploy key for kagup-bawig: bky9_ZMq28eTw9